Proceeding contribution from David Tredinnick (Conservative) in the House of Commons on Thursday, 11 November 2010. It occurred during Ministerial statement on Public Disorder (NUS Rally).
Public Disorder (NUS Rally)
Will my right hon. Friend re-evaluate the sense of allowing large demonstrations around Parliament square when they could be held in other parts of London? Is this a sensible measure, and why was the House closed for so long yesterday?
